My Christmas Miracle
Last Sept/Oct My pet, chewbacca, was diagnosed with a tumor in his stomach. Without surgery he would likely die. So I was directed by his vet, after x-rays and a blood test to get an ultrasound on his tummy. During this process the ultrasound vet suggested that I get a cardiologist to examine Chewbaccas heart to make sure he could survive the surgery.
So I was sent to another extreme care vet for the heart ultrasound. Each of these required that I pay a deductible, but the procedures needed to get done if he was to have a chance at surgery.
The heart ultrasound found a heart murmur that would need medication, the stomach ultrasound found that the tumor was attached to puppy's liver, but not in a place that would forbid surgery. So they booked the surgery and I was careful not to have chewbacca do too much strenuous activity.
The day came and I dropped Chewbacca off and hoped for the best. Later that day the surgeon called me and said puppy came through very well and would be able to go home the next day. So the next day I picked him up and he was in pretty rough shape as any of us would be after that kind of surgery. I would need to care for the surgery site to avoid any infection.
The claims process was completely seamless. With all the stress and emotions of the day and worrying about my friend of 11 years, it was wonderful not to have to worry about additional charges or the nuances that come with a major surgery's paperwork. The Vet offices did most of the paper work and i could concentrate on helping puppy do the daily things he needed to.
It's been 6 months and Chewbacca is in great shape. He walks and runs and plays like the surgery didn't happen. He's happy, hates taking his pills but is back to how he was before the tumor. I cannot imagine going through this without Trupanion.
